Data provided in the question:
If instead of grooming 130130 dogs, he grooms 131131 dogs
Marginal cost = $65.82
Marginal revenue = $68.12
Now,
The effect on his profits of grooming 131 dogs instead of 130 dogs will be:
Change in profit = Marginal revenue - Marginal cost
or
Change in profit = $68.12 - $65.82
or
Change in profit = $2.3
Hence,
Profit will increase by $2.3

Unity of Direction states that a particular team of employees with the same goals as well as the same objectives need to work together to achieve those common goals for the success of the company. It has facilitated several organizations in achieving the objectives of firms that they want to have in the industry.
